What $500,000 or less gets you in Harrisburg (2024)

For prospective homebuyers eyeing the real estate market in areas of Harrisburg, here's what sold for or under $500,000 between May 20 and May 26.

Below, we provide an overview of the top three properties in each area, carefully chosen for their proximity to the desired price range and the largest living spaces.

Please note that the properties in the list below are for real estate sales where the title was recorded during the week of May 20, even if the property may have been sold earlier.
